Shtisel

Shtisel (Hebrew: שטיסל) is an Israeli television drama series that follows the storyline of a fictional Orthodox Haredi Jewish family living in the Geula neighborhood of present-day Jerusalem.[1] Creators and writers are Ori Elon and Yehonatan Indursky.[1] The show premiered on Yes Oh on June 29, 2013 and has aired two seasons.
